How to Add Cloves to Your Coffee

🌟 Simple Clove Coffee Recipe

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up of freshly brewed coffee ☕
  • 2–3 whole cloves 🌿 (or ¼ teaspoon ground cloves)
  • Optional: cinnamon, honey, or milk for added flavor

Instructions:

  1. Brew your coffee as you normally would.
  2. Add whole or ground cloves while the coffee is still hot.
  3. Stir and let steep for 1–2 minutes to infuse.
  4. Strain out whole cloves if using.
  5. Enjoy your aromatic and health-boosting clove coffee!

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Can I use ground cloves instead of whole cloves?

Yes! Ground cloves work great—start with ¼ teaspoon and adjust to taste.

2. Does clove coffee taste too strong?

Cloves add a warm, spicy kick. If it’s too intense, reduce the amount or mix with cinnamon or nutmeg.

3. Can I drink clove coffee every day?

Yes, but moderation is key. Too much clove may cause mild irritation for some people.

4. Can I mix cloves with decaf coffee?

Absolutely! The health benefits of cloves remain the same whether it’s decaf or regular.

5. Are there any side effects?

In large amounts, cloves may cause irritation or allergies. Stick to small quantities and consult a doctor if you’re unsure.
